First Stop: Coffee and Local Flavors
Your first treat is a visit to a local coffee shop. Here, you can taste free samples of coffee, tea, and mamajuana—a traditional Dominican herbal drink—while observing the coffee-making process. The chance to taste authentic local beverages is a real plus, giving you a taste of the culture without leaving the tourist trail. Macao Beach: Relax and Swim
Next, the adventure takes you to Macao Beach, one of Punta Cana’s most beautiful stretches of shoreline. Spending about 30 minutes here allows travelers to relax, swim, and soak up the scenery. The beach is known for its soft sands and clear waters—perfect for a quick dip or just sitting back with a snack. The timing here is well-paced, giving enough time to enjoy without feeling rushed.

Frequently Asked Questions

Is pickup included in the tour?
Yes, private transportation is included, and the driver will arrive on time at your accommodation, calling you by your first name.
How long is the tour?
Approximately four hours, making it a perfect half-day activity.
What is included in the price?
The price covers private transportation, an in-person guide speaking English, Spanish, and French, and all entrance fees to the stops.
Are alcoholic beverages included?
No, alcohol is not included, so plan accordingly if you want drinks during or after the tour.
Can pregnant women participate?
Pregnant women over six months are advised not to join the tour due to its active nature.
What is the group size?
The tour accommodates up to 20 travelers, ensuring a more personalized experience.
What stops are part of the itinerary?
Stops include a local coffee shop, Macao Beach, and a natural cave with crystalline water.
Is the tour suitable for children?
While not explicitly stated, the active, driving nature suggests it’s best suited for older children and adults.
What do travelers say about this tour?
Reviews are highly positive, highlighting the guides’ friendliness, the stunning scenery, and the overall fun experience.
Can I cancel if my plans change?
Yes, you can cancel free of charge up to 24 hours before the scheduled start, with a full refund.
